I double support the idea of putting the filament on the floor (or below the machine). Using good filament, moving my spool below the printer, using ball bearings in the spool holder solved all of my feeder issues.

    In general I agree, using bearings in the spoolholder myself.

    https://www.youmagine.com/designs/ultimaker2-rail-system-u2rs

    however with some filament you get spools unwinding them-self due to the lack of friction... so I'm looking forward to upgrade to the geared feeder, think I'll try the old plastic spoolholder again then...
